Download Sample Ask For Discount Japan Data Center Accelerator Market By Type Segment Analysis The Japan data center accelerator market is primarily classified into hardware accelerators, such as GPUs, FPGAs, and ASICs, and software accelerators that optimize computational workloads. Hardware accelerators, especially GPUs, dominate the market due to their widespread application in AI, machine learning, and high-performance computing tasks within data centers. FPGAs and ASICs are gaining traction as specialized solutions for energy efficiency and tailored processing needs, respectively. The market size for hardware accelerators is estimated to be around USD 1.2 billion in 2023, accounting for approximately 70% of the total accelerator market in Japan. Software accelerators, including AI frameworks and optimized algorithms, contribute an estimated USD 0.5 billion, representing about 30% of the market. The fastest-growing segment within this landscape is FPGA-based accelerators, driven by their flexibility and energy efficiency advantages, especially in AI inference workloads. The market for hardware accelerators is in the growth stage, characterized by increasing adoption across cloud service providers and enterprise data centers. Key growth drivers include the rising demand for AI-driven data processing, the need for energy-efficient solutions amid Japan’s focus on sustainability, and technological advancements in accelerator architectures. Innovations such as integration with cloud platforms and the development of next-generation AI chips are further propelling market expansion. Japan Data Center Accelerator Market By Application Segment Analysis The application segment of the Japan data center accelerator market encompasses AI and machine learning workloads, high-performance computing (HPC), cloud computing, and enterprise data processing. AI and ML applications constitute the largest share, estimated at over 50% of the total application market in 2023, driven by the rapid adoption of AI services across industries such as finance, manufacturing, and healthcare. HPC applications, including scientific research and simulation tasks, account for approximately 25%, with cloud computing and enterprise data processing making up the remaining share. The market size for AI and ML applications is projected to reach USD 1.5 billion by 2025, growing at a CAGR of around 20% over the next five years, reflecting Japan’s strategic focus on AI innovation and digital transformation.The fastest-growing application segment is AI and ML workloads, fueled by the increasing deployment of AI accelerators in data centers to meet the demands of real-time analytics and intelligent automation. This segment is still in the growth phase, characterized by rapid technological advancements and expanding enterprise adoption. The key growth accelerators include the rising need for low-latency AI inference, the proliferation of AI-powered services, and government initiatives promoting AI research and development. Technological innovations such as edge AI integration and optimized AI frameworks are further boosting the adoption rate. Focus on product innovation and R&D Strategic partnerships and collaborations Expansion into emerging sectors like edge computing Emphasis on energy efficiency and sustainability FAQ – Japan Data Center Accelerator Market What are data center accelerators? Data center accelerators are specialized hardware components designed to enhance the processing power and efficiency of data centers. They include GPUs, FPGAs, and ASICs that accelerate specific workloads such as AI, machine learning, and big data analytics, enabling faster data processing and reduced latency.
